New York OTBs incensed over 'poaching' of state bettors
http://www.thoroughbredtimes.com/national-news/2008/April/30/New-York-OTBs-incensed-over-out-of-state-poaching.aspx

"“People really like the NYRA racing signal and NYRA wants to maximize the amount of revenue they can get from simulcasting,” Hogan said. Increased simulcast income will reduce NYRA‘s need for taxpayer subsidies, he said.

But the OTB groups say the new policy is unfair because out-of-state ADW groups are not subject to the same licensing regulations and fees as New York OTBs. The New York OTBs say that non-New York entities are being allowed to reap the benefit of New York wagering without shouldering the state’s regulatory burdens.

Also, many in-state residents are now using groups such as Youbet.com and Twinspires.com instead of New York OTBs, which is taking money away from breeders’ programs, purses and local government, it says, because New York OTBs are mandated to share a portion of their income with each of these sources, while out-of-state groups are not.

He countered the complaints of the state's OTBs by saying that New York OTBs take wagers from non-New York customers without paying fees to other states. Hogan said that NYRA should be allowed to do what it wants with its signal and that NYRA, the state's OTBs, and other wagering entities should work more closely together."
